Facts About Software Development Revealed

Methods like DevOps information practices for the duration of development and functions. Confluence is a fantastic Device to develop product or service exploration files and share layout files in the course of this phase.

Synthetic intelligence (AI): AI enables software to emulate human decision-making and Studying. Neural networks, device Finding out, normal language processing and cognitive abilities current builders and firms with the opportunity to offer you services that disrupt marketplaces and leap ahead from the competition.

Problem-Resolving: Deve­lopers Enjoy a crucial position as issue fix­rs. They actively recognize and addre­ss concerns, craft impressive options, and optimize code­ to obtain the de­sired outcomes. Challenge-solving techniques lie­ at the heart on the software­ development proce­ss.

Python is flexible and straightforward to find out for newbies, when Java is Utilized in Android applications and company programs. JavaScript will make Web sites interactive, even though C++ is utilized for high-functionality game titles and devices-level software development.

"I specifically applied the ideas and abilities I uncovered from my programs to an fascinating new venture at function."

Accessibility: Software development is pivotal in advancing accessibility by creating electronic answers that meet numerous demands and permit equal entry to solutions and knowledge.

Techniques through the software development lifecycle Steady suggestions Groups need to Examine Just about every launch and deliver reports to enhance foreseeable future releases, question for patrons to give enter about the worth and affect of item capabilities, and share business-linked outcomes with stakeholders.

With iterative procedures these measures are interleaved with one another for improved versatility, effectiveness, plus more sensible scheduling. As an alternative to completing the task unexpectedly, one may well experience almost all of the ways with one particular component at any given time. Iterative development also lets developers prioritize The key functions, enabling decreased priority types to generally Software Development be dropped afterward if essential.

Typically, task supervisors supply software builders with a company's enterprise targets, plus they translate Those people desires into software requirements.

Measures from the software development course of action Creating software normally includes the next methods:

The class may supply 'Total Class, No Certificate' in its place. This feature permits you to see all program resources, post expected assessments, and obtain a ultimate quality. This also usually means that you'll not find a way to invest in a Certificate practical experience.

Programmers ordinarily interpret Recommendations from software builders and engineers and use programming languages like C++ or Java to hold them out.

Working with electrical electricity traces could be deadly. To remain safe engineers established electrical “lockouts” working with Bodily tags and padlocks to divert power from work spots. French Vitality corporation Enedis (connection resides outside ibm.com) worked with IBM Garage for Cloud to establish software that devices these locks and tags and ties them into a shared network.

Applying cloud platforms including Azure, software developers can concentrate on coding and innovation even though counting on robust infrastructure and solutions to assist their apps' growth and functionality.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“Facts About Software Development Revealed”

Leave a Reply

Gravatar